Parents play a pivotal role in nurturing future footballing stars, and understanding the journey is key. Instead of solely focusing on winning, prioritize your child's enjoyment and long-term development. Encourage participation in a variety of sports to prevent burnout and develop broader athletic skills. When selecting a team or academy, look for environments that emphasize skill development, positive sportsmanship, and a healthy balance between competition and fun. Don't be afraid to ask questions:
What is the coaching philosophy? How are player well-being and academic progress supported? What is the club's approach to player rotation and development opportunities?Support their passion without placing undue pressure. Celebrate effort and improvement, not just victories. Providing a stable, encouraging, and balanced environment will allow their talent, much like Sarr's, to blossom naturally while fostering a lifelong love for the beautiful game.
